Trauma's Impact
- Charlamagne explains trauma as unhealed past experiences that negatively affect present behavior.
- He emphasizes addressing trauma to prevent self-sabotage and hurting others.
Hurt People Hurt People
- Charlamagne connects hurtful behavior with inner misery, recognizing it as a projection of pain.
- He suggests that attacking others stems from personal unhappiness.
Wendy Williams' Reflection
- Charlamagne shares Wendy Williams' reflection on potential karmic consequences for past harsh words.
- This reinforces the power of words and the importance of choosing healing over hurt.
